Human Duties

Recently it has been suggested that some doctors may refuse to treat patients who will not give up smoking or try to lose weight.

Have they got a point?  If we have a "human right" to medical care, we surely have also a "human duty" to do our best to keep our own bodies in good order.

Except for very small children, who have all the rights and none of the duties, we surely have to each play our part in trying to make society work.
